Abstract

The invention discloses a wireless tire pressure monitoring device and system. The wireless tire pressure monitoring device comprises an upper cover and a lower cover, which are fixed in a vertical direction, wherein a mounting chamber is enclosed between the upper cover and the lower cover; a PCB assembly, a light homogenizing plate and a light homogenizing plate patch are arranged in the mounting chamber in sequence; a light source is arranged above the PCB assembly; the light homogenizing plate is positioned between the light source and the light homogenizing plate patch; the light homogenizing plate patch at least comprises a light-transmitting tire pressure mark; a transparent window is formed in the upper cover; and the transparent window corresponds to the top of the light homogenizing plate patch. According to the invention, information, such as tire pressure, temperature and the like, of the tire can be monitored in real time; the information can be displayed in real time through a mobile software; and the tire pressure and temperature abnormalities are effectively warned and promoted.

Background technology
Run at high speed in process at automobile, tire fault be lethality maximum be also the accident potential of the most difficult prevention, be the major reason that sudden traffic accident occurs.
Slow gas leakage is the arch-criminal blown out, and before generation of blowing out, the pressure of tire and temperature all can occur violent change, therefore in the process of moving, are necessary to monitor in real time tire pressure and tire temperature.

Shown in ginseng Fig. 1, radio tire pressure monitoring system, comprising:
Sensor;
Radio tire pressure monitoring device, the wirelessly signal of receiving sensor;
Read out instrument, wirelessly receives the information from radio tire pressure monitoring device.
In this technical scheme, sensor preferably includes tyre pressure sensor and temperature sensor, and respectively in order to detect tire pressure and the temperature information of tire in real time, wherein tyre pressure sensor is preferably TPMS sensor, and it adopts " Infineon's scheme ".
Radio tire pressure monitoring device, comprise upper cover 1 fixing up and down and lower cover 2, an installation cavity is surrounded between upper cover 1 and lower cover 2, install in cavity and be disposed with PCB assembly 3, even tabula rasa 4 and even tabula rasa face subsides 5, the top of PCB assembly is provided with light source, and even tabula rasa 4 pastes between 5 at light source and even tabula rasa face, and even tabula rasa face is labelled to the tire pressure mark 6 comprising printing opacity less, upper cover 1 offers transparent window 7, and this transparent window 7 corresponds to even tabula rasa face and pastes above in the of 5.
In this technical scheme, prompting illumination, in order to make the prompting light of light source evenly luminous, can be sticked to even tabula rasa face by even tabula rasa by even tabula rasa equably.PCB assembly comprises bluetooth module, and Detection Information is issued read out instrument preferably by bluetooth approach by radio tire pressure monitoring device in real time.Tire pressure mark is preferably bell character, can also be provided with transparent bluetooth mark.In a preferred embodiment, alarm is designated as redness, and bluetooth prompting is designated as blueness.
Further, install in cavity and be provided with support 8, support is recessed is formed with a groove 9, and even tabula rasa 4 is arranged in groove.
Further, light source is preferably LED.
Read out instrument is preferably a mobile phone, and corresponding software installed by mobile phone, after recognition, shows the information such as tire pressure, tire temperature in real time by mobile phone.Read out instrument is easy to it is contemplated that can also be the telltale of a flat-panel monitor or vehicle self-carrying.
Further, PCB assembly is connected with a power lead, and this power lead is drawn the outside of installation cavity and had a power connector.Power connector is preferably USB connector.This adaptor union realizes powering by being connected with car cigarette lighter position.
